mesothelioma legal lawsuits are part of personal injury lawsuits that are designed to establish the defendant's negligence in exposing the victim to asbestos. A mesothelioma case could include a wrongful death claim which seeks compensation for a deceased victim's family members.

In recent years, asbestos-related companies have been hit with a large number of lawsuits and have sought bankruptcy protection. This permits them to reorganize and establish asbestos trust funds to compensate victims without recourse to the courts. Jury Verdicts

Most mesothelioma lawsuits settle out of court, but in the event that the plaintiff and defendant do not reach an agreement on a settlement the case will go to trial. At the trial, plaintiffs and their attorneys present evidence to a judge and jury. Jury members and judges decide if the victim should be awarded compensation.

Mesothelioma victims can claim damages for punitive and compensatory. Compensation damages are intended to compensate for financial losses like lost wages, medical costs and funeral expenses. The victims could also be awarded punitive damages that are designed to punish the company for its misconduct and discourage future asbestos-related misdeeds.
